Harley-Davidson (NYSE:HOG -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, May 5th. The company reported $0.22 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$0.34 by ($0.12). The business had revenue of $1.17 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$1.01 billion. Harley-Davidson had a net margin of 5.68% and a return on equity of 7.03%. Harley-Davidson's revenue for the quarter was down 11.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the company posted $1.07 EPS. As a group, equities analysts forecast that Harley-Davidson, Inc. will post 0.39 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Harley-Davidson, Inc is a renowned American motorcycle manufacturer best known for its heavyweight cruiser and touring bikes. Founded in 1903 in Milwaukee, Wisconsin, the company has built a strong reputation for producing distinctive motorcycles characterized by their signature V-twin engines, chrome finishes and robust frames. Harley-Davidson markets its products globally through a network of franchised dealerships and focuses on delivering an immersive brand experience to its customers, emphasizing lifestyle and community alongside its motorcycles.
In addition to its core motorcycle business, Harley-Davidson offers an extensive range of parts, accessories and apparel under its Genuine Motor Parts & Accessories and MotorClothes lines.
